Houston Texans Foundation

Organization Overview

Houston Texans Foundation is located in Houston, TX. The organization was established in 2002. According to its NTEE Classification (O54) the organization is classified as: Youth Development - Citizenship, under the broad grouping of Youth Development and related organizations. This organization is an independent organization and not affiliated with a larger national or regional group of organizations. Houston Texans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and as such, is described as a "Charitable or Religous organization or a private foundation" by the IRS.

For the year ending 12/2021, Houston Texans Foundation generated $2.4m in total revenue. This represents relatively stable growth, over the past 5 years the organization has increased revenue by an average of 6.8% each year. All expenses for the organization totaled $2.7m during the year ending 12/2021. While expenses have increased by 6.0% per year over the past 5 years. They've been increasing with an increasing level of total revenue. You can explore the organizations financials more deeply in the financial statements section below.

Since 2017, Houston Texans Foundation has awarded 270 individual grants totaling $12,269,989. If you would like to learn more about the grant giving history of this organization, scroll down to the grant profile section of this page.

Describe the Organization's Mission:

Part 3 - Line 1

THE HOUSTON TEXANS FOUNDATION IS COMMITTED TO BE CHAMPIONS FOR YOUTH BY ENHANCING THEIR QUALITY OF LIFE. THE FOUNDATION SUPPORTS AND ADMINISTERS PROGRAMS IN EDUCATION, CHARACTER DEVELOPMENT AND HEALTH AND FITNESS TO EMPOWER OUR NEXT GENERATION OF TEXANS.

Describe the Organization's Program Activity:

Part 3 - Line 4a

INSPIRE CHANGE GRANTTO SUPPORT COMMUNITY PARTNERSHIPS WHICH FOCUSES ON CREATING A POSITIVE IMPACT IN HOUSTON; AND TO SUPPORT PROGRAMS THAT REDUCE BARRIERS TO OPPORTUNITY BY TARGETING IMPROVEMENTS TO POLICE AND COMMUNITY RELATIONS, IMPROVEMENTS TO EDUCATION AND ECONOMIC ADVANCEMENT, AND CRIMINAL JUSTICE REFORM.


VARIOUS GRANTS WERE GIVEN TO OTHER CHARITABLE ORGANIZATIONS THAT SUPPORT THE MISSION OF THE HOUSTON TEXANS FOUNDATION.


ROBB SCHOOL MEMORIAL FUNDTO PROVIDE SUPPORT TO THOSE AFFECTED BY THE UVALDE SCHOOL MASSACRE.


DEPELCHIN CHILDREN'S CENTERTO STRENGTHEN THE LIVES OF CHILDREN BY ENHANCING THEIR MENTAL HEALTH AND PHYSICAL WELL-BEING.
